Definition

Habitus refers to the ingrained habits, skills, and dispositions that individuals acquire through their social experiences, influencing their thoughts and behaviors within a given social context.

Sample Sentences

  1. The concept of habitus helps explain how social structures shape individual behavior.
  2. In his sociological studies, Bourdieu emphasized the role of habitus in forming personal identity.
  3. An individual's habitus can reveal much about their upbringing and social environment.
  4. The artist's unique habitus influenced her creative style and approach to her work.
  5. Understanding habitus is crucial for grasping the complexities of cultural practices.
